The best way to answer this question is to ask yourself what the Y intercept is. The Y intercept is the point on the graph when the line crosses the Y axis. This point will always be wherever X is equal to 0.
So, to find the answer, we need to say that X = 0
3(0) - 2Y = 6
Zero times any number equals zero, so we are left with:
-2Y = 6
Now, we solve for Y by dividing both sides by -2.
Y = 6/(-2)
Y = -3
So, when X = 0, Y = -3.
Thus, the Y intercept is at point (0,-3).
